Transaction ccda069200e066185d5830513855532d508d4fb56eb0b58be94939f97eb94455
1 Input
1 Output
-
ccda069200e066185d5830513855532d508d4fb56eb0b58be94939f97eb94455:0
- value
- 10519387
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 62e4a52c3edccb284b4ec44f80e3938b25dc7fc2 OP_EQUAL
- address
- 3Ahv3tcBMMgohw9WHktrG4tvSszn28sVJZ